Dan Gross and PhillyGossip are reporting that Anglea Russell is leaving CBS 3 because her contract is not being renewed. No word on when her last newscast will be.

 

Personally I think it's a major loss to 3. She is a great reporter and has done a lot of work for the station since she came to Philly. She's also one of the nicest employees at CBS 3. Hopefully she'll get end up on 10 or in another major city.
